The Importance of Window Insulation
Improperly insulated windows can represent substantial heat loss in a building. According to the U.S. Department of Energy, windows can account for up to 30% of a home’s heating and cooling energy use. The benefits of proper Window Upgrade insulation include:

When considering window insulation, property owners can pick from a variety of techniques. Below is a list of reliable strategies:

Seal Air Leaks: Use weatherstripping or caulk to seal spaces around window frames.

Install Window Films: Choose reflective window films to block heat in the summer and keep warmth in the winter.

Include Window Treatments: Use heavy drapes, drapes, or thermal blinds to trap heat.

Usage Interior Storm Windows: Install these detachable panels to provide an insulated layer without changing existing windows.

Apply Low-E Coatings: If changing windows, choose energy-efficient options with Low-E glass.

Consider Triple-Pane Windows: For severe climates, triple-pane windows offer superior insulation, although at a higher cost.
Selecting the Right Window Insulation
When selecting window insulation, think about aspects such as climate, budget plan, and home design. Residences in colder climates might gain from double or triple glazing, while those in warmer locations might concentrate on reflective finishings or films. Additionally, property owners ought to examine the total aesthetics and functionality of the insulation approaches.
Factors to Consider
Climate Zone: Different regions require different insulation strategies. Warmer environments might prioritize cooling effectiveness, while cooler locations need much better heating retention.

Type of Building: The style and age of a building can influence the insulation choices. Older structures might require more delicate methods to maintain aesthetic appeals.

Budget plan: Some solutions, like weatherstripping, are inexpensive, while full window replacements may be more expensive.
FAQs About Window Insulation1. What is the very best kind of window insulation for my home?
The very best type depends on your particular needs, including your local climate, budget plan, and existing window condition. Double-glazed windows with Low-E coatings are generally thought about highly effective for many situations.
2. Can I insulate my windows myself?
Yes, numerous window insulation techniques, such as using Quality Window Installation films or weatherstripping, can be done by house owners with standard DIY abilities. Nevertheless, professional installation may be required for more complex solutions like double-glazing or applying Low-E finishings.
3. Just how much can I minimize energy costs with window insulation?
Cost savings will vary based upon factors like the size of your home, local energy expenses, and the kind of insulation utilized. Usually, house owners can conserve in between 10-25% on heating & cooling costs with correct window insulation.
4. Do window treatments aid with insulation?
Yes, heavy curtains and thermal blinds can assist insulate windows by minimizing drafts and reflecting heat. They are typically an affordable service to enhance insulation without replacing windows.
